Hi Guys
I am slowly making my way through posting all the RC models i am working on or have built.

This is one of my favourites as i made this when in school for my A-Levels and got the highest mark achievable for the manufacutre and write up of the project.

The model works really well on tarmac, however where i now live it doesn't work well on the mudflats of the estuary because of the sticky surface.
i do have some larger wheels to trial if this improves the working. Also i find in high winds the sail winch even though HD struggles with pulling in the sail.
The sail is mylar and not the best design, but it does work and this model can really move.

The wheels are aircraft alloy hubs machined out with roller bearings out of RC car.
My plan is to also fit an RC model sail boat sail to see if that helps improve performance.
Anyone got any good links on how to setup a good sail winch setup?

I may also toy with running a fore sail(is that the correct name?)

I also have narrow axles for this model for higher speed runs and getting it up on 2 wheels for fun.
There is also another sail i have for this model which is an old RC plane solid wing for ultimate speed runs.

My intention was always to sell as a kit, but this really is an alternative to other RC models.
When i started this back in 2001 RC land yachts were not really available and only a handful made by people such as myself by scracth. No palns etc existed(that i could ever find)
